ENROLLED Page 1 of 2 Regular Session, 2010 HOUSE RESOLUTION NO. 88 BY REPRESENTATIVE BALDONE A RESOLUTION To commend the Assumption High School girls track and field team upon winning the 2010 District 8-5A championship. WHEREAS, the Assumption High School girls track and field team completed a sensational season, earning the title of 2010 District 8-5A champions by scoring 167 points at the district meet; and WHEREAS, the district championship win was the culmination of another unforgettable season for the Lady Mustangs; and WHEREAS, the members of the team performed at the highest level of excellence throughout the track and field season, and each of these great Lady Mustangs deserves recognition for her vital contributions to the winning effort; and WHEREAS, the team was led by Barlitra Dirance, who won the 100-meter and 200- meter dashes, participated on several relay teams, and was named the Most Valuable Track Athlete of the district meet; and WHEREAS, other top finishers for the Lady Mustangs include Edrielle Barrow, who won the long jump; Cierra Bell, who won the discus; Chelsie Bergeron, who won the high jump and the 300-meter hurdles; Sage Crochet, who won the 1,600-meter and 3,200-meter runs; and Laquita Francis, who won the 400-meter dash; and WHEREAS, the Lady Mustangs also won the 400-meter relay and the 1,600-meter relay; and WHEREAS, the amazing accomplishments of the team could not have been achieved without the guidance and skills of Coach Chad Landry as well as all of the other individuals who have contributed to the success of the school's track and field program; and ENROLLEDHR NO. 88 Page 2 of 2 WHEREAS, the team's outstanding 2010 season upholds the glorious tradition of the Lady Mustangs, and all Assumption High School alumni and fans recognize the immense pride and distinguished honor that the team brings to its school, community, and state. TH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that the House of Representatives of the Legislature of Louisiana does hereby commend the Assumption High School girls track and field team upon winning the 2010 District 8-5A championship and does hereby extend best wishes to the players, coaches, and everyone involved with this fine track and field program as they celebrate their exceptional season and prepare for continued success in the future.
